About Faragalli
The surname Faragalli is of Italian origin and is derived from the personal name Faragallo, which itself is a diminutive form of the given name Faro. The name Faro is of Germanic origin and means "journey" or "travel." Therefore, the surname Faragalli can be interpreted to mean "son of Faro" or "descendant of Faro," suggesting a possible ancestral connection to someone who was known for their travels or journeys.
